Yes you can apply for many government jobs in India after completion of B.Tech. from a recognized University.

First you should apply for GATE which is conducted by IITs. If you qualify this exam then you will have a bright future in your field.

PSUs like BHEL, GAIL, SAIL, NTPC etc recruit freshers on the basis of GATE score. So if you get a good score in GATE then you can get a government job in these PSUs.

There are other government jobs also in various organisation like ISRO, BSNL and other government organisations which announce vacancies from time to time. You have to appear for written exam and interview. If you perform well then you will be selected.

There is Engineering Services exam conducted by UPSC for recruiting Officers in various government engineering services. The selection is based on written exam and interview.

You can try for bank exam for specialist officers post according to your engineering discipline. If you have experience in your field then you will have better chance.

So all in all there are many options available for your but you have to beat competition to get the government job.

Your marks are good in B.Tech course therefore you can try to find job in Public Sector Undertaking. Generally candidate is required to have at least 60 percent marks. But since you have scored 70%, it will definitely give you some edge.

What you should do before applying for the job in to clear the Graduate Aptitude Test for Engineering (GATE). There are number of Public Sector Undertakings that do not conduct written test.

Here you will be asked to give GATE scorecard. Which is why I will recommend you to apply for the GATE exam and do as best as you can. If you already have appeared for the GATE then please ensure that the score is not more than 2 years old. The GATE score is only valid for 2 years.

After which you should start hunting for the Public Sector Undertaking jobs. There is no common entrance exam for PSU jobs. You will have to separately apply for job in each PSU company.


PSU Eligibility

1. At the moment only Indian can apply.

2. Candidate should have completed B.Tech course.

3. There should be no pending backlogs.

4. At least 60 percent marks are required.

5. A valid GATE score is also required.

6. Age limit is 21 to 30 years for the PSU job.

7. There is 3 years relaxation for OBC.

8. While the relaxation is 5 years for SC/ST.

As you have 70% marks in B.Tech, you can apply for any of the graduate level jobs. If you can qualify GATE, you can apply for the job profile of Graduate Engineer Trainee in firms like HPCL, BPCL, and BHEL. You can join to engineering service departments by qualifying UPSC conducted ESE exam. In banks, you can apply for the profile of ‘Specialist Officer’. In BSNL, you can join as ‘Junior Accounts Officer’. Junior Executive position in AAI is also suitable for you.
